Germany ten years after World War II. Farmers in Wiesbaden, Germany. A farmer reaps oats. He uses a scythe to cut oats. The farmer and his family ride on a horse drawn wagon. In contrast, a farmer is seen harvesting his oat crop using a tractor pulling an reaper that cuts and drops bundles of oats as it proceeds along the field. Two young farm workers pose. One wipes his brow. Farmer cleaning the reaper cutter. Harvested oats being transported in open train cars pulled by an electric locomotive. Views of Dyckerhoff Cement Works with fumes emanating from a dozen smoke stacks. Steam locomotives moving in the area of the plant.
